⚠️ Problem:
Traditional curricula are one-size-fits-all, leaving teachers without tools to meet the needs of diverse learners—from neurodivergent students to those with physical or emotional challenges. Classrooms need scalable systems that support engagement, differentiation, and student ownership.
✅ Solution:
Designed a differentiated, gamified learning pathway system using ski slope levels (Green Circle → Double Black Diamond) to scaffold progression.
Key features:
Students progress at their own pace, with support built into the framework.
Higher-level tasks require creation, critique, and application of knowledge.
Physical badges, benchmarks, and immediate feedback incentivize completion and mastery.
Tasks are scaffolded to gradually increase depth of knowledge and challenge.
🛠️ Role & Tools
Sole designer, grounded in Webb’s Depth of Knowledge and Bloom’s Taxonomy education philosophies.
Built micro-assignments using Canva, Adobe Express, Google Slides, WeVideo, Prezi.
Centralized learning hub on SciHub, integrating interactive simulations, multimedia, and Google Forms for instant feedback and progress tracking.
